[USRP-users] Access Violation When Running UHD on Windows XP 32-bit with VS 9 - 2008

Josh Blum josh at ettus.com
Thu Jun 7 14:07:25 EDT 2012



On 04/19/2012 03:34 AM, Bastien Auneau wrote:
> Hi
> 
> I had the same problem recently, and assumed I just had something wrong
> in my toolchain
> I have been using UHD 64 bit under Windows 7 the past half year,
> checking out the last code, compiling an using it several times. I use
> Visual Studio 2008. I compiled boost lib from source
> 
> Using the last maint branch (3.4.1) I also have access violation anytime
> UHD code is called
> I attach a screenshot of depedency walker to this email
> In case the attach file doesn't make it through, it complains for :
> _ missing GPSVC.dll IESHIMS.dll MSVCR90D.dll
> _ also compains about almost all other DLL because they are x86 (while I
> built UHD 64bit)
> 
> Hope this help
> Best Regards
> Bastien
> 
> 

To give this some resolution. This is apparently a MSVC 2008 bug that is
exposed by boost 1.49. At least that is at least what the boost guys are
saying: https://svn.boost.org/trac/boost/ticket/6638

The best solution is probably to not use the combination of MSVC2008 and
boost 1.49

-josh




More information about the USRP-users mailing list